Understanding BMW Key Systems


BMW has evolved its crucial innovation substantially throughout the years, and the type of key a car uses straight effects how a spare can be gotten. Early BMW designs depend on traditional metal keys that could be duplicated at many locksmith professionals or hardware shops. These simple keys provided basic functionality and were reasonably inexpensive to change. Nevertheless, as automobile innovation advanced, BMW presented significantly sophisticated crucial systems that incorporate security, convenience, and automobile access into a single device.

Modern BMW lorries generally utilize among several key fob systems. The basic remote crucial fob functions buttons for locking, unlocking, and sometimes trunk access, combined with a surprise metal essential blade for emergency scenarios. The more sophisticated Comfort Access system enables chauffeurs to unlock and begin their lorries without getting rid of the crucial fob from their pocket, using proximity sensors embedded throughout the car. Some more recent BMW models have actually moved toward completely digital solutions, where the mobile phone functions as the main key through BMW's ConnectedDrive platform.

Each of these systems operates differently and requires specific procedures for replacement or duplication. An extra key for a lorry with Comfort Access, for circumstances, need to be programmed to communicate with the lorry's body control module, a procedure that requires specialized devices and access to BMW's protected servers. Understanding which system a particular BMW uses is the first action in acquiring an appropriate extra key.

Choices for Obtaining a Spare BMW Key


BMW owners have several paths to obtain an extra key, each with distinct advantages and factors to consider. The most straightforward method includes checking out an authorized BMW dealer. Dealership professionals have direct access to BMW's maker systems, guaranteeing that any replacement key is totally suitable with the automobile. They can validate ownership, program the new key to match the car's security specs, and guarantee that the old secret (if lost) is correctly shut off from the system.

The car dealership process usually requires the lorry identification number, proof of ownership such as registration documents, and a type of individual identification. The car itself must generally exist so that specialists can sync the new key with the car's onboard systems. For some designs, specifically those with the latest security functions, the dealership may need to purchase a replacement secret from BMW, which can take a number of days.

Third-party vehicle locksmiths represent another option, though prospective customers ought to exercise care and research study completely. Trusted locksmith professionals concentrating on automobile security often have the customized equipment needed to program BMW keys. The cost is frequently lower than car dealership rates, and the service can be more convenient, as numerous locksmiths use mobile services that come directly to the car's location. Nevertheless, not all locksmiths have experience with BMW's specific security protocols, and utilizing an unqualified person might potentially void guarantees or cause programming errors.

The Programming and Activation Process


Obtaining a physical spare secret is just part of the procedure; the new key must be correctly set to interact with the vehicle. This programming procedure develops a secure link in between the key's ingrained transponder chip and the car's immobilizer system. Without this programming, the key may mechanically suit the ignition or door locks but would be not able to begin the engine or deactivate the security system.

When carried out at a dealer, the programs process usually takes between half an hour and two hours depending on the lorry's intricacy. The specialist connects specialized diagnostic devices to the lorry's onboard computer system, accesses BMW's secure programs user interface, and enters the brand-new secret's unique identification code. This code is connected to the vehicle's special identifier, ensuring that only licensed keys can run the specific car.

For automobiles with Comfort Access or comparable advanced systems, the programming procedure must represent several proximity sensing units and entry points. The new key's signal should be recognized by all appropriate modules throughout the automobile, a procedure that needs precise calibration. Some BMW models need the automobile to be updated with the most recent firmware before brand-new keys can be successfully programmed, which might add time to the total process.

Frequently Asked Questions About BMW Spare Keys


Can I get a spare key for my BMW without going to a dealership?

While it is possible to get replacement keys from third-party sources, setting the secret to work with your specific BMW needs access to specific equipment and BMW's security systems. Some BMW models allow for minimal self-programming if you already have 2 working keys, however the majority of situations require expert help from either a dealer or a qualified automotive locksmith with BMW programming abilities.

What occurs if I lose my only BMW key?

If the initial key is lost and no extra exists, the scenario ends up being more complex and expensive. A dealership can create a new secret, however they should validate ownership through documents and might need additional security verification. The process normally involves purchasing a new secret, which can take a number of days, and the overall cost is usually greater than getting a spare secret when you currently have a working one.

Will my insurance coverage cover the expense of a lost BMW secret?

A lot of basic vehicle insurance coverage do not cover essential replacement costs, as keys are typically thought about upkeep products rather than covered losses. Some extensive policies or specialized add-on protections might offer repayment, however owners must review their particular policy terms. Some BMW-specific insurance programs or charge card benefits might offer crucial replacement protection too.

Can a lost BMW crucial be shut down from another location?

Unlike some more recent car brand names with app-based connection, BMW does not typically use a remote deactivation function for lost keys through the basic ConnectedDrive app. However, when a replacement key is programmed, the dealership can and ought to shut off the old key's codes from the lorry's system, rendering it useless if discovered by another person.

How long does it require to get a spare BMW key?

The timeline differs based upon essential type and schedule. Standard essential fobs are frequently offered right away at dealerships and can be set on the very same day. Advanced keys or those for older or unusual BMW designs might require to be ordered, which can take anywhere from a few days to 2 weeks. Third-party locksmiths may have much faster turn-around times for common essential types.
